Extreme heat is the leading cause of weather-related death for U.S. workers, and it costs employers long before anyone collapses. According to the Atlantic Council's Adrienne Arsht-Rockefeller Foundation Resilience Center, heat already drains an estimated $100 billion a year in U.S. labor productivity, a figure projected to reach $200 billion by 2030. For any employer with people working outdoors, in warehouses, or in un-conditioned plants, this is a bottom-line issue, not just a safety one.

Why Heat Is a Bigger Risk Than Most Employers Think.
Heat quietly does two kinds of damage: it hurts people, and it drags on output. Both are larger than the headlines suggest.
On the human side, the Bureau of Labor Statistics recorded 479 worker deaths from environmental heat exposure between 2011 and 2022, plus roughly 34,000 heat-related injuries and illnesses serious enough to miss work. Safety researchers widely consider these numbers an undercount because heat often goes unrecorded as the cause.
A 2025 analysis from the George Washington University Milken Institute School of Public Health makes that gap concrete: it links nearly 28,000 workplace injuries every year to hot weather, most never logged as heat-related at all. Heat doesn't just cause heat stroke. It makes hands slower and judgment worse, which turns into falls, equipment errors, and other "ordinary" injuries.
The risk is not evenly shared. Construction workers are nearly four times more likely to die from heat exposure than workers in other industries, and the lowest-paid workers experience roughly five times as many heat injuries as the highest-paid. The people most exposed are often the least protected.
The Productivity Cost You're Already Paying.
Even when no one gets hurt, heat is expensive. Work simply slows down when bodies overheat.
Exposure to temperatures above 85°F leads workers to cut about an hour off their effective workday compared with milder conditions in the 76-80°F range, according to economic research summarized by the U.S. Joint Economic Committee. In labor-intensive manufacturing, output drops an estimated 4% for every degree above 80°F.
That is why the national figure matters at the company level. Heat shows up as slower throughput, more mistakes, more sick days, and higher turnover, all of which compound the same way other unhealthy habits quietly raise costs at work. Treating heat as a productivity variable, not just a safety checkbox, tends to unlock the budget to actually fix it.
What OSHA's Proposed Heat Rule Will Require.
For decades there was no federal heat standard. That is changing, and employers who prepare now will not be scrambling later.
In August 2024, OSHA published a proposed Heat Injury and Illness Prevention standard covering both indoor and outdoor work, and it held public hearings through mid-2025. Even before it is final, it is the clearest blueprint available for what "reasonable" heat protection looks like, and OSHA can already cite employers under the General Duty Clause.

Reaching Workers Who Aren't at a Desk.
A heat plan only works if it reaches the people in the heat, and those people rarely have a company email or a lunch-hour to spare. The delivery has to fit the job.
Short, mobile-first prompts work far better than portals or newsletters: a text reminder to hydrate before a shift, a 30-second audio refresher on heat-illness signs, a quick check-in during a break. Pairing these with on-site toolbox talks and peer champions covers both the worker who lives on their phone and the one who rarely looks at one.
